Serving Size 4-6
Ingredients
1 1/4poundslean ground turkey
1Tablespoonminced dried onionor 1/2 cup fresh, chopped
2teaspoonsjarred minced garlicor 2 to 3 cloves, minced
1/2cupplain breadcrumbs
1/4cupketchup or barbecue sauce
2teaspoonsWorcestershire sauce
1egg
1/2teaspoonsalt
1/4teaspoonblack pepper
For top:
1/2cupbarbecue saucewe like Sweet Baby Rays
Instructions
Mix everything (except the barbecue sauce) together very well in a large bowl.
Then just pat the mixture down into a 6 cup volume (8 1/2 x 4 1/2 x 2 1/2 inch) loaf pan that has been sprayed with cooking oil. You can spread out the barbecue sauce on top now, before baking, or put in on the top about 10 minutes before the meatloaf is done.
Bake in a preheated 350 degree oven for about 50 to 60 minutes. Don't take it out until the internal temperature of the meatloaf reaches at least 165 degrees Fahrenheit (mine took 60 minutes).
It’s important to let your meatloaf sit for 10 minutes after taking it out of the oven before you slice it, so the juices will redistribute and you’ll have a nice juicy turkey meatloaf.
